Overview

The nVent ProLine G2 Swing-Out Mounting Subpanel (SKU: P2PSO188) is engineered to provide superior accessibility and organization within modular enclosure systems. Designed for front-mounted subpanels, this innovative mounting plate allows for effortless pivoting out of the main modular enclosure frame opening, granting technicians unobstructed access to internal components for install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ting. This significantly reduces downtime and enhances operational efficiency in demanding industrial environments. Constructed with the quality and reliability synonymous with nVent, the ProLine G2 series offers robust solutions for complex electrical and automation applications. The 1800x800mm dimensions provide ample surface area for mounting a wide array of equipment, including control panels, power distribution units, and instrumentation. Its crisp white finish not only contributes to a clean and professional aesthetic within the enclosure but also aids in visual inspection and component identification.   • Panels provide 170 degrees of rotation, with capability to hinge on either the right or left side
  • Spring-loaded pivot post allows for easy installation
  • Conductive or painted versions available
  • Facilitates front-mounted subpanel access via pivoting mechanism
  • Designed for modular enclosure frames, enhancing maintenance efficiency

Frequently Asked Questions about nVent

What industries and applications are nVent products used for?

nVent products are engineered for critical infrastructure and industrial applications across multiple demanding sectors. Key markets include Construction, Data Centers, Defense, Healthcare, Mining, Oil & Gas Refineries, Power Plants, Rail/Transit, Renewable Energy, Security, Ship Building, Steel Mills, Telecom, and Utilities. Their solutions are designed to withstand extreme environmental conditions, with temperature ranges from -55°C to 105°C and specialized features like UV resistance, oil resistance, and flame resistance.

What environmental ratings do nVent products have?

nVent enclosures feature comprehensive environmental ratings, including UL 508A, CSA, and NEMA Type 1, 2, 3, 4, 4X, 12, and 13 certifications. They are rated IEC 60529 IP66, providing robust protection against dust, water, and corrosion in both indoor and outdoor environments. These products operate effectively in temperatures ranging from -40°F to 266°F, with enhanced UV inhibitors for outdoor weathering and oil-resistant gaskets for superior sealing.

What accessories are available for nVent products?

nVent offers a comprehensive range of accessories across multiple product lines, including EMC accessories like bonding cable clamps and strain reliefs, inline accessories such as lock inserts and mounting brackets, CONCEPT accessories including panel conversion kits and rack-mount angles, and seismic accessories for specialized mounting requirements. Key accessory categories include grounding kits, DIN rail mounting solutions, panel supports, handles, and various mounting hardware compatible with different enclosure types.

What certifications and standards do nVent products comply with?

nVent products meet critical international certifications including UL (United States), CSA (Canada), CE (European Community), and EAC (Russia). Our products are designed to comply with rigorous industrial standards such as NEMA enclosure ratings, IEC 60529 IP ratings, and international safety standards across multiple industrial markets including oil & gas, power, manufacturing, and infrastructure.

What is nVent's warranty policy?

nVent offers a standard 18-month warranty from invoicing date for most automation products, covering defects in workmanship and materials. The warranty requires proper transportation, handling, storage, and installation within specified environmental conditions. Warranty coverage includes repair or replacement at nVent's discretion, with certain conditions such as authorized service repairs and operation within designed capacity limits.
